Medicare Supplement Plans, also known as Medigap, are private health insurance policies designed to fill the gaps left by Original Medicare (Part A and Part B). These plans help cover costs like deductibles, copayments, and coinsurance, providing financial protection and peace of mind for beneficiaries.
Unlike Medicare Advantage Plans, Medicare Supplement Plans work alongside Original Medicare, enhancing your coverage without replacing it. With Medigap, you can visit any doctor or healthcare provider that accepts Medicare nationwide.
